What are the main differences between Mulberry and Ginger?

  • Mulberry is richer in Vitamin C, Iron, Vitamin K, and Vitamin B2, yet Ginger is richer in Copper, Vitamin B6, Potassium, and Magnesium.
  • Mulberry's daily need coverage for Vitamin C is 35% higher.
  • Mulberry has 78 times more Vitamin K than Ginger. Mulberry has 7.8µg of Vitamin K, while Ginger has 0.1µg.

We used Mulberries, raw and Ginger root, raw types in this comparison.
